Q: How do we vendor third-party fonts for the Lanternfall UI, and what if the font vault locks? A: All licensed fonts are vendored into the assets repo under /vendor/fonts, never fetched at build time. Checksums are verified by the Pressgang CI stage. If the font vault rejects your session after three failed attempts, it enters a locked state for thirty minutes. On-call engineers may bypass the wait using the recovery flow, which requires the passphrase noted immediately below.

recovery phrase for fahop-kagug: wenox-tamix-rusox-kelius-praeth

Heads up: if the Lintrock baseline file in the Quarrow repo drifts from main, CI fails with a "stale baseline" error even when the code is fine. Quick fix is to regenerate the baseline on a clean checkout and re-push. If a customer build is blocked, confirm the failing run matches the token below before escalating.

build token for yadug-yagag: htk21_c863c33eb8b82c0c9c152

## Step 4: Update TileHarbor prefetcher hooks

Before migrating to TileHarbor 3.x, plugin authors must remove any direct calls to the legacy prefetch queue; the new scheduler rejects unregistered callers. Register your plugin through the manifest instead, then verify tile bounds are declared in EPSG-normalized form. Your plugin must mirror the values below exactly.

config for bahop-baduf:
[kasion]
team = lamath
access_code = ac_d807e5
host = kasion.paliqcloud.corp
port = 4000
owner = julix.tamvan
peer = frair.qorvelsoft.local